How is the MIT Language/AI Incubator contributing to AI in healthcare communication?
The MIT Language/AI Incubator is contributing to AI in healthcare communication by fostering interdisciplinary collaboration between humanities and health sciences, developing research on generative AI’s impact on communication, and creating tools that enhance understanding across language and cultural barriers.

AI in Healthcare | The use of AI is transforming communication between patients and healthcare professionals, addressing gaps that lead to poor patient outcomes. |
The Language/AI Incubator | Funded by the MIT Human Insight Collaborative, this initiative focuses on enhancing understanding of generative AI’s impact on healthcare communication. |
Co-leaders | Leo Celi and Per Urlaub are experts aiming to bridge communication gaps in healthcare through AI. |
Multidisciplinary Approach | The project emphasizes collaboration between humanities and medical fields to address communication barriers. |
Challenges Identified | Language differences can obstruct effective treatment and communication in diverse patient demographics. |
Role of AI Tools | AI can aid in providing cultural and linguistic insights that enhance patient-provider dialogue. |
Future Directions | The project aims to rethink how medical professionals are trained and to involve communities in healthcare discussions. |
